WebDec 30, 2016 · If the standard deviation of 10 scores is zero, then all scores are the same. What is the standard deviation of the data set given below? A single number, such as … WebIf the standard deviation were zero, then all men would be exactly 70 inches tall. If the standard deviation were 20 inches, then men would have much more variable heights, …

WebStandard deviation indicates the quantity by which the data points in a set of data differ from each other. Answer: If we have a standard deviation of 0, then this implies that all the elements of the set are equal. Elements of the group are no different from the mean.
